Ancestors of Hiram M. Tremble

Generation No. 2

2. Daniel Trimble, born 17 Sep 1778 in Essex Co., NJ; died Abt. 1846 in Wayne Co, IN. He was the son of 4. Jacob Tremble and 5. Phebe Dunham. He married 3. Rachel Smith 12 Jul 1804 in Warren Co, Ohio. Daniel Trimble was a wheelwright.

According to records in the National Archives, Daniel served in the War of 1812, in Capt. George Kesling's Company, Mounted Volunteers, which was attached to Trimble's Mounted Regiment, Ohio Volunteers and Militia commanded by Col. Allen Trimble. [Allen Trimble served as Governor of Ohio. No relationship to our family is known.] He served from 9-27-1812 to 10-20-1812.

3. Rachel Smith, born 06 Jul 1788 in Perquimans Co, NC; died Bef. 1814 in Indiana. She was the daughter of 6. John Smith and 7. Letitia Trueblood.

Children of Daniel Trimble and Rachel Smith are:

i. Mary Jane Tremble.

ii. Benjamin S. Trimble, married Sarah.

iii. Nancy Trimble, born in Indiana?; married Alexander Gray 15 Mar 1832 in Wayne Co., Indiana.

1 iv. Hiram Milton Tremble, born 1808 in Turtle Creek Twp, Warren Co, OH; died 14 Mar 1881 in McDonald Co., MO; married (1) Mary Jackson 14 Feb 1826 in Harrison County, IN; married (2) Sarah Sawyer 14 May 1833 in Coles County, IL.

v. Harvey Trimble, born Abt. 1810; died 16 Aug 1868 in Coles Co, IL.

Children of Daniel Trimble and Sally Henson are:

i. Jacob S. Trimble, born Abt. 1817 in Indiana; married Mary Aker 11 Nov 1847 in Wayne Co., Indiana.

Listed in 1850 Federal Census, Coles County, IL - Wabash Precinct

ii. Warner Trimble, born Bet. 1819 - 1821 in Indiana; died 28 May 1907 in Mattoon Township, Coles Co, IL; married Elizabeth Trimble Bef. 1850 in Indiana?.

It is believed that Ithamer W. Trimble, son of Daniel Trimble and Warner Trimble are probably the same person.

iii. Riley Trimble, born Abt. 1820 in Indiana; died in Illinois?.

1850 Federal Census, Coles County, IL - Wabash Precinct
Riley Tremble (Trimble) built a log cabin in Paradise, Coles County, Illinois on the corner of Old State Road and Dixie School Road.

iv. James R. Tremble, born Abt. 1822 in Indiana; died 19 Mar 1882 in Coles Co, IL; married Mary B. Sawyer 11 Feb 1851 in Coles Co, Illinois.

1870 Federal Census, Coles County, IL - Mattoon Twp

v. Phebe Ann Trimble, born Bet. 1824 - 1825 in Indiana; died 18 Sep 1858 in Coles Co, IL; married Christwell Cox 15 Jan 1846 in Wayne Co., Indiana.

vi. Joseph Jacob Trimble, born 16 May 1830 in Indiana; died Abt. 1914; married Narcissa Edwards 11 Mar 1851 in Mattoon, Coles Co, IL.

1860 Illinois Census, Moultrie Co, Whitly Twp T12NR6E

[Somehave thought that Joseph Jacob be the son of Moses Trimble. Because his first son was named Daniel Gideon -- Gideon was Narcissa's father, I believe Daniel was probably Joseph's father. According to the Moultrie Co, IL census, Joseph was born in Indiana. None of Moses Trimble's children would have been born in Indiana since Moses lived his adult life in Warren Co, Ohio and died there. Date of birth in 1830 came from the Kamp Papers, vol. 2 which said that Joseph was the son of Moses. I don't believe that to be correct. If Moses had a son Joseph, it is not Joseph Jacob. ]

vii. Simeon M. Trimble, born 1840 in Lebanon, Warren Co, OH; died 04 Jun 1901 in E. Las Vegas, San Miguel Co, NM; married Sarah E. Murray 25 May 1873 in Galesburg, Jasper Co, MO.
